Senior Software Engineer

Contract - Senior Software Engineer (Network)
Your new company
Hays has partnered with a respected force within Australia’s telecommunications sector, offering reliable connectivity and digital solutions nationwide. They continue to invest in advanced technologies to deliver outstanding customer experiences and expand their network capabilities.

Your new role
In this senior-level Software Network Engineering position, you’ll lead the design and development of next-generation applications to support residential gateway platforms. Working across embedded systems, containerised environments, and high-performance virtualised infrastructure, you'll take ownership of prototyping and deploying scalable software solutions using Python and modern web technologies. The role offers the chance to embed intelligent automation and device discovery capabilities into networking hardware, with a strong emphasis on improving customer hardware platforms and user experience across home connectivity.

What you'll need to succeed
  • Deep experience developing in Python across embedded Linux platforms
  • Strong understanding of IP networking concepts (e.g., TCP/UDP, DHCP, fingerprinting, mDNS, UPnP)
  • Hands-on exposure to residential gateway and home networking technologies including Wi-Fi and Smart Home device integration (Zigbee, Z-Wave, Bluetooth)
  • Experience with open-source firmware and networking stacks such as OpenWRT
  • Understanding of API-driven system architecture, web scalability, and load balancing techniques
  • Proficiency in DevOps methodologies including CI/CD, automation tools (e.g. Ansible, Terraform), containerisation, and infrastructure-as-code
  • Ability to collaborate with multidisciplinary teams and stakeholders at all levels
  • Comfortable operating within Agile environments, delivering complex projects with minimal supervision
  • Excellent communication skills and a collaborative mindset, championing continuous improvement and shared success
What you'll get in return
You’ll contribute to the core development of technology shaping Australia’s residential broadband experience. This role offers exposure to cutting-edge projects with the freedom to innovate, work flexibly, and operate within a team that encourages professional development and technical leadership.


If you're interested in this role, click 'apply now' to forward an up-to-date copy of your CV, or call us now.

If this job isn't quite right for you, but you are looking for a new position, please contact us for a confidential discussion on your career.



LHS 297508

Summary

Job Type
Contract
Industry
Telecoms
Location
NSW - Sydney CBD
Specialism
Software Development
Ref:
2941216

Talk to a consultant

Talk to Callum Marsland, the specialist consultant managing this position, located in Sydney City
Level 13, Chifley Tower, 2 Chifley Square

Telephone: +61 2 8226 9828

Similar jobs to Senior Software Engineer

  • Senior Software Engineer - ab initio

    Lead innovative projects and protect millions as a Senior Software Engineer
    NSW - Sydney CBD
  • Senior Software Engineer - Full Stack

    Senior Typescript Developer
    NSW - Sydney CBDDOE
  • Senior Front End Engineer

    Contract - Senior Front End Engineer
    NSW - Sydney CBD
  • Principal Software Engineer

    Banking client seeking Principal Python Engineer, $225K base
    NSW - Sydney CBD
  • Staff Software Engineer (GenAI)

    Contract - Staff Software Engineer (GenAI)
    NSW - Sydney CBD